FBI Director Kash Patel @FBIDirectorKash - Today - 15 individuals have been indicted for over $90 million in an alleged massive healthcare fraud scheme in Minnesota, after a sweeping FBI investigation with @TheJusticeDept and our Interagency Partners.
These charges involve the two LARGEST Medicaid fraud cases ever charged in this district and first-of-their kind charges involving 7 additional Medicaid programs.
As alleged, the defendants defrauded Minnesota public healthcare resources for tens of millions, targeting programs such as Housing Stabilization Services, Child Care, Medicaid programs, Individualized Home Supports (IHS), and more.
In one case, defendants even developed a scheme worth over $40 million to target the Early Intensive Developmental and Behavioral Intervention (EIDBI) – an autism healthcare program - paying kickbacks to parents who fraudulently used autism centers to diagnose children with autism regardless of medical necessity, and billing for services not actually provided. This not only defrauded taxpayers, but robbed valuable resources from families truly in need.

FoxNashville @FOXNashville - Nearly five months after January’s devastating ice storm left roughly 230,000 #NES customers without power, questions are still growing over transparency, communication failures, and millions of dollars in contracts approved behind the scenes.
FOX 17 News found #Nashville Electric Service has not publicly posted a single new contract since Metro Council unanimously called for more transparency following the storm... despite approving at least $118 million in new agreements since February.
The storm caused widespread outages during freezing temperatures, contributed to five deaths in Davidson County, and sparked outrage from customers who said they were left without answers for days.
